Moderator Wizcrafts Posted February 6, 2018 Moderator Report Posted February 6, 2018 3 hours ago, Isla said: Does anyone know anything about a singer sewing machine model AF304997? That is not a model number. It is the serial number of a machine. So, I ran a lookup of your serial number on Ismacs and found that you have a 1939 Model 66 domestic sewing machine. It is strictly designed to sew light cloth in a home setting. It uses standard domestic needles in system HAx1, which are sold everywhere domestic sewing needles are sold. It uses a special Class 66 bobbin, which you can buy in Joann Fabrics, or Walmart (plastic nowadays). You should use regular cotton or polyester garment thread in this machine.
